- Pakistan wins toss against Australia and elects to field in 2nd ODI
Pakistan won the toss and chose to field first against Australia in the second one-day international. Pakistan leads the series 1-0 after winning the first game with Arafat Minhas taking 5-32 on his ODI debut. Australia has included three specialist spinners, including Adam Zampa, who replaced Billy Stanlake.
- Minhas’ five-wicket haul on ODI debut earns Pakistan five-wicket win over Australia
Arafat Minhas took five wickets on his ODI debut and hit the winning runs as Pakistan defeated an under-strength Australia by five wickets in a one-day international. Pakistan scored 202-5 to overcome Australia's 200, with Babar Azam and Ghazi Ghori contributing key runs. Australia was without top bowlers Pat Cummins, Josh Hazlewood, Mitchell Starc, and Adam Zampa due to the Indian Premier League and injuries.
